oracle asm 删除diskgroup,如何彻底删除ASM磁盘组

环境:

oracle:11.2.0.4

下面演示如何彻底删除磁盘组BAK_REDO,BAK_DATA

1.进入grid用户下执行删除操作(在其中一个asm实例操作)

alter diskgroup BAK_REDO dismount;

drop diskgroup BAK_REDO force including contents;

alter diskgroup BAK_DATA dismount;

drop diskgroup BAK_DATA force including contents;

2.删除srvctl相应的资源(grid账号)

srvctl disable diskgroup -g BAK_REDO

srvctl remove diskgroup -g BAK_REDO -f

srvctl disable diskgroup -g BAK_DATA

srvctl remove diskgroup -g BAK_DATA -f

3.启动数据库(grid账号)

[grid@host01 ~]$ srvctl start database -d slnngk

PRCR-1079 : Failed to start resource ora.slnngk.db

CRS-2640: Required resource 'ora.BAK_DATA.dg' is missing.

发现OCR注册表里面还是有BAK_DATA的信息,无法启动

4.修改数据库信息,通过-a选择项指定目前在用的磁盘组,在用的磁盘组可以通过进入asm实例查询得到

(root账号)

./srvctl modify database -d slnngk -a "DATA,OCR,REDO"

5.再次启动数据库

srvctl start database -d slnngk

-- The End --

  • 1
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值